Overview

The Master of Philosophy in Politics Economics program is designed to provide students with a comprehensive understanding of the intersection between politics and economics. It equips students with the necessary skills and knowledge to analyze and address complex political and economic issues.

Curriculum Overview by Year

The curriculum is structured to cover a wide range of topics including political theory, economic policy, international relations, quantitative analysis and research methods. The program typically includes coursework, seminars and a research thesis.

Key Components

The key components of the program include in-depth analysis of political and economic theories, policy formulation and evaluation, data analysis, critical thinking and research skills.

Career Prospects

Graduates of the program can pursue various career paths in government, international organizations, research institutions, think tanks, consulting firms and academia. They can work as policy analysts, economists, political consultants, researchers, or pursue further academic studies.
